“POUR IT UP” by LAURA RODRIGUEZ
Laura Rodriguez: ¨POUR IT UP¨ May 11 – June 10, 2013 KAVACHNINA CONTEMPORARY presents “Pour It Up” by Laura Rodriguez, a young and promising Spanish artist based in Miami. Comprised of 15 stunning watercolors, Laura exemplifies master skills at one of the oldest and arguably greatest techniques in painting. For Laura art is a […]

Artem Mirolevich: ¨PAINTINGS/DRAWINGS/SCULPTURES¨
Artem Mirolevich: ¨PAINTINGS/DRAWINGS/SCULPTURES¨ January 12, 2013 – March 3, 2013 (also at the Russian PAVILLION / The Armory Show / 7-10 March, 2013, NY) Artem Mirolevich communicates with us on multi-dimensional levels. He continues to develop the theme of the world submerged under water as a result of global warming in his “Unsinkable” series. […]
